    In the Linux kernel, the following vulnerability has been resolved:

    virtio_net: Fix UAF on dst_ops when IFF_XMIT_DST_RELEASE is cleared and napi_tx is false

    A UAF issue occurs when the virtio_net driver is configured with napi_tx=N
    and the device's IFF_XMIT_DST_RELEASE flag is cleared
    (e.g., during the configuration of tc route filter rules).

    When IFF_XMIT_DST_RELEASE is removed from the net_device, the network stack
    expects the driver to hold the reference to skb->dst until the packet
    is fully transmitted and freed. In virtio_net with napi_tx=N,
    skbs may remain in the virtio transmit ring for an extended period.

    If the network namespace is destroyed while these skbs are still pending,
    the corresponding dst_ops structure has freed. When a subsequent packet
    is transmitted, free_old_xmit() is triggered to clean up old skbs.
    It then calls dst_release() on the skb associated with the stale dst_entry.
    Since the dst_ops (referenced by the dst_entry) has already been freed,
    a UAF kernel paging request occurs.

    fix it by adds skb_dst_drop(skb) in start_xmit to explicitly release
    the dst reference before the skb is queued in virtio_net.
